CONAKRY 0620 CONAKRY 00000642 001.2 OF 002 Classified By: POL/ECON CHIEF SHANNON CAZEAU FOR REASON 1.4 B AND D ¶1. (S) SUMMARY. People have been talking about a possible coup d,etat in Guinea for a number of weeks now. Recent information from various sources suggests that a plot may move forward within the next few days, before the November 1 national military holiday. At the same time, these same indications may simply point to heightened concerns about another military mutiny and/or potential military unrest over the long-anticipated annual promotion list. A recent influx of visa applications suggests that senior military officials are uneasy. Embassy continues to monitor the situation closely. END SUMMARY. ¶2. (S) Over the past month, mid-level officers of the so called &19th promotion,8 in apparent collaboration with civilian youth groups, have been plotting a coup d,etat to overthrow President Lansana Conte (reftels). The coup organizers have been meeting with Embassy DATT and diplomats from other diplomatic missions (especially France) in an attempt to drum up international support. Embassy officers have repeatedly told both military and civilian contacts that the U.S. Government would immediately condemn such a coup attempt. Despite receiving this message at every opportunity, one of the military coup plotters approached Embassy DATT over the weekend and asked that the USG supply a list of requested items deemed critical to the coup attempt, including radios, fuel, and rations. The DATT denied the request and emphasized again that the USG does not support coups. ¶3. (S) Information from various sources suggests that the coup plot may be gaining momentum. A civilian youth told Poloff last week that he expected the coup to take place before November 1, which is a national holiday celebrating the creation of the Guinean army fifty years ago. The local press has been speculating about possible unrest around the November 1 holiday, citing concerns about a renewed military mutiny and/or upset over the long-anticipated military promotion list, which is currently due to be released on November 2. (CO
MMENT. Many junior military officers are expecting that senior officers will be retired, opening up promotion opportunities for the younger generation. END COMMENT). Incidentally, sources report that ECOWAS countries are planning to send high level military officials, including several chiefs of defense, to participate in Guinea,s celebration. ¶4. (S) This same youth contact also told DATT on October 27 that he had finished drafting a proposed amendment to the Guinean constitution. In coordination with the 19th promotion, the youths have been reportedly planning to use the military to force the National Assembly to pass a constitutional amendment in an attempt to lend legitimacy to the anticipated coup. Contact told Poloff last week that the group could not go forward with the coup until the proposed amendment was ready. ¶5. (S) Beginning Monday, the Embassy began to see an unusual increase in the number of visa applications from high-level military officers. A total of nine urgent visa applications have been received to date, all indicating that travel will take place before November 1. Six of the nine applications list &official mission8 as the reason for travel. When pressed for details during Conoff,s interview, the applicants were unable to clarify the purpose of their visit. Several of the requests bear the signature of the Minister Secretary General of the Presidency, Alpha Ibrahima Keira, instead of the ministers of defense or foreign affairs, per standard procedures. Most of the applications were accompanied by brand new passports, even in cases where the applicant had reported recent previous travel. Embassy has not yet issued any of the requested visas. ¶6. (S) General Jacques Toure, the head of the national gendarmerie, was among the applicants, along with his wife. Toure, who speaks Russian and French, has never traveled to the U.S. before. This morning, an errand runner from the Presidency told Conoff that he needed to pick up the visa for General Toure immediately. Appearing to be in a near panic, he said that he did not want to have to go back to his boss CONAKRY 00000642 002 OF 002 without the visa. Sensitive reporting suggests that Toure may be seeking emergency medical treatment, although he listed his purpose of travel as &official mission.8 General Toure may have been a prison guard or officer at Camp Boiro during Sekou Toure,s regime (COMMENT. Thousands of people were arbitrarily killed at Camp Boiro during that period. END COMMENT). ¶7. (S) Contacts at the French Embassy report an unusual increase in the volume of visa requests, but had not yet analyzed where the visa requests were coming from, and for what purpose. Embassy DATT was at the French Embassy earlier today and saw Guinean Navy officer Admiral Daffe with passport in hand, applying for a French visa. The French Embassy told DATT that the president,s son and notorious drug kingpin, Ousmane Conte, had applied for a visa using a diplomatic passport, but provided no reason for travel. According to source, Ousmane left &in a huff8 when the visa was not immediately issued. (COMMENT. This is the second time Ousmane has applied for a French visa over the past few months. END COMMENT). ¶8. (S) Sensitive reporting indicates that senior level military officials may be aware of the younger officers, coup plot, and taking concrete steps to preempt them. Citing cost saving measures, they have reportedly blocked access to key fuel depots located within Conakry military camps. However, the military,s senior leadership could also simply be attempting to minimize the potential for unrest among the rank and file soldiers and/or avoid another military mutiny, rather than anticipating an actual coup plot. -------------- COMMENT -------------- ¶9. (S) The influx of visa applications from senior military officials is unusual in of itself, but especially given the fact that these leaders are trying to travel before the national celebration of the Guinean military,s 50th birthday. Coup plotters may be under pressure to act soon if senior leadership is indeed getting wind of their activities. They may also have promised civilian youths that they would act before November 1. Concerns over another military mutiny are legitimate as mutiny leader Claude Pivi (aka Coplan) has reportedly promised soldiers that he will force the GoG to make permanent the 1 million GnF monthly bonus that they had been receiving through the first week of October. The anticipated promotion list is another source of potential friction. At this point, it is unclear whether a coup is likely to take place over the next few days, but Embassy is receiving numerous indications that suggest some sort of military unrest may be imminent. Embassy has scheduled an EAC meeting for Wednesday morning and will continue to monitor the situation closely. END COMMENT. RASPOLIC
